Choose the calling search space to which this group of phones/ports
should belong.
A calling search space specifies the collection of route partitions that
are searched to determine how a dialed number should be routed.
Calling Search Space
Choose the appropriate calling search space for the device to use when
it performs automated alternate routing (AAR). The AAR calling search
space specifies the collection of route partitions that are searched to
determine how to route a collected (originating) number that is otherwise
blocked due to insufficient bandwidth.
AAR Calling Search Space
Choose the media resource group list (MRGL) to which this group of
phones/ports should belong.
An MRGL specifies a list of prioritized media resource groups. An
application can choose required media resources among the available
ones according to the priority order that is defined in the MRGL.
Media Resource Group List
